You can also upload scans that contain classifications - such as publicly available Lidar scans - and the existing classifications will be saved in ReCap Pro. Rather than having to sift through millions of data points to determine what is part of the surface, you can import your terrestrial scan, drone data or any other point cloud data and let ReCap Pro automatically classify points. New automatic classification capability makes it easier than ever to capture real-world assets for digital modeling.Īutomatic classification flags each data point and classifies it as ground or non-ground data.
